Excerpt from Carthage-Rome-Byzantium-USA: Student Thesis
Our study of Carthage, Rome and Byzantium gives us clear warnings of the internal weakness they fostered within themselves until it destroyed them. The most casual survey reveals evidences of that same weakness within the body politic and ourselves as individuals. Can we therefore be so stupid as to say again, It can't happen to us?
